How would you describe the suburb of Toowong where the property is situated?
Toowong is a riverside suburb on the western edge of Brisbane, known for its rolling hills and proximity to the Brisbane River. In the 2021 census it had a population of 12,556 and a median weekly household income of $1,927.
What public transport options are available near 4 Darley Street?
The property is close to Toowong train station on the Ipswich and Springfield lines, with frequent services to the city. Buses run along Coronation Drive and High Street, and the Regatta CityCat stop on Coronation Drive provides river transport to the CBD and the University of Queensland.

Which parks or recreational spaces are close to 4 Darley Street?
Toowong Memorial Park, featuring football ovals and a scenic hill view, is nearby. The suburb also borders the Brisbane River and is adjacent to the Brisbane Botanic Gardens at Mount Coot‑tha, offering extensive walking and cycling trails.
What historic or cultural sites can be found near the property?
Within roughly 0.5 km you’ll find the heritage‑listed Warrawee house and the Endrim tram shed and track on Woodstock Road. Other nearby landmarks include the Temple of Peace, the Caskey Monument, and the Richard Randall Art Studio.
